- Title
Separation of an Industrial Mixture of Decalin or Naphthalene Fluorination Products. Physicochemical Foundations of Crystallization of Binary Mixtures of cis- and trans-Perfluorodecalin and Perfluorobutylcyclohexane.

- Abstract
Physical–chemical data on the liquid–solid phase transitions in the binary systems trans-perfluorodecalin (trans-PFD)–cis-perfluorodecalin (cis-PFD), trans-PFD–perfluorobutylcyclohexane (BCH), and cis-PFD–BCH are obtained. All three systems are characterized by the presence of a temperature extremum on the fusibility curve. For the trans-PFD–BCH system, the liquidus line can be described by the equation for simple eutectic systems with the assumed activity coefficient = 1, which indicates that the behavior of the system is close to ideal. The process of bulk crystallization is considered using the example of a cis‑PFD–BCH mixture. It is demonstrated that from cis-PFD–BCH mixtures with an initial content xcis-PFD = 0.7348 and 0.6447 mol. fr., cis-PFD can be isolated with a purity of more than 0.99 mol. fr. in three crystallization cycles.
